Subject: [PATCH 2/2] drm/i915/uc: Enable version reduced firmware files for newest platforms
Date: Tue, 16 Aug 2022 13:28:37 -0700	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20220816202837.1778495-3-John.C.Harrison@Intel.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20220816202837.1778495-1-John.C.Harrison@Intel.com>

From: John Harrison <John.C.Harrison@Intel.com>

Going forwards, the intention is for GuC firmware files to be named
for their major version only and HuC firmware files to have no version
number in the name at all. This patch adds those entries for DG2 and
ADL-P/S.

Signed-off-by: John Harrison <John.C.Harrison@Intel.com>
---
 drivers/gpu/drm/i915/gt/uc/intel_uc_fw.c | 4 ++++
 1 file changed, 4 insertions(+)

diff --git a/drivers/gpu/drm/i915/gt/uc/intel_uc_fw.c b/drivers/gpu/drm/i915/gt/uc/intel_uc_fw.c
index eb3a15f0fa479..deb01dddeb3e5 100644
--- a/drivers/gpu/drm/i915/gt/uc/intel_uc_fw.c
+++ b/drivers/gpu/drm/i915/gt/uc/intel_uc_fw.c
@@ -53,6 +53,8 @@ void intel_uc_fw_change_status(struct intel_uc_fw *uc_fw,
  * firmware as TGL.
  */
 #define INTEL_GUC_FIRMWARE_DEFS(fw_def, guc_maj, guc_mmp) \
+	fw_def(DG2,          0, guc_maj(dg2,  70, 0)) \
+	fw_def(ALDERLAKE_P,  0, guc_maj(adlp, 70, 0)) \
 	fw_def(ALDERLAKE_P,  0, guc_mmp(adlp, 70, 1, 1)) \
 	fw_def(ALDERLAKE_P,  0, guc_mmp(adlp, 69, 0, 3)) \
 	fw_def(ALDERLAKE_S,  0, guc_mmp(tgl,  70, 1, 1)) \
@@ -71,7 +73,9 @@ void intel_uc_fw_change_status(struct intel_uc_fw *uc_fw,
 	fw_def(SKYLAKE,      0, guc_mmp(skl,  70, 1, 1))
 
 #define INTEL_HUC_FIRMWARE_DEFS(fw_def, huc_raw, huc_mmp) \
+	fw_def(ALDERLAKE_P,  0, huc_raw(tgl)) \
 	fw_def(ALDERLAKE_P,  0, huc_mmp(tgl,  7, 9, 3)) \
+	fw_def(ALDERLAKE_S,  0, huc_raw(tgl)) \
 	fw_def(ALDERLAKE_S,  0, huc_mmp(tgl,  7, 9, 3)) \
 	fw_def(DG1,          0, huc_mmp(dg1,  7, 9, 3)) \
 	fw_def(ROCKETLAKE,   0, huc_mmp(tgl,  7, 9, 3)) \
-- 
2.37.2
